使用Telnet進行Linux遠程備份并不是一個推薦的做法,因為Telnet協議本身不安全,容易受到中間人攻擊和數據竊聽。更安全的做法是使用SSH(Secure Shell)協議進行遠程備份。
然而,如果你確實需要使用Telnet進行遠程備份,以下是一個基本的步驟指南:
確保目標服務器上安裝了Telnet服務:
sudo apt-get install telnetd # Debian/Ubuntu
sudo yum install telnet-server # CentOS/RHEL
配置防火墻: 確保目標服務器的防火墻允許Telnet連接(默認端口23)。
sudo ufw allow 23/tcp # Ubuntu/Debian
sudo firewall-cmd --permanent --add-port=23/tcp # CentOS/RHEL
sudo firewall-cmd --reload
在本地機器上打開終端:
telnet <目標服務器IP> 23
登錄到目標服務器: 輸入用戶名和密碼進行登錄。
執行備份命令:
登錄成功后,你可以使用Linux命令來執行備份操作。例如,使用tar命令進行文件打包備份:
tar czvf /path/to/backup.tar.gz /path/to/directory
將備份文件傳輸到本地機器:
你可以使用scp命令通過SSH傳輸文件,因為Telnet本身不支持安全的文件傳輸。首先,確保目標服務器上安裝了SSH服務:
sudo apt-get install openssh-server # Debian/Ubuntu
sudo yum install openssh-server # CentOS/RHEL
然后,使用scp命令將備份文件傳輸到本地機器:
scp <目標服務器用戶名>@<目標服務器IP>:/path/to/backup.tar.gz /本地路徑/
總之,盡管可以使用Telnet進行遠程備份,但出于安全考慮,強烈建議使用SSH或其他更安全的協議進行遠程操作。